The black flex pipe entering the top of the disposal is the dishwasher drainpipe, and it is secured at a high point.
The little valve on the lower left is the dishwasher hookup. Notice the short upright copper tube? That is a water hammer arrestor, be glad you have one. Only issue I see is that the vent for the drainpipe is too low, needs to be as high as possible. If you haven't had any leaks, no biggie.
